What is Camuy Puerto Rico known for?

What is Camuy Puerto Rico known for?

The valley of the caverns. Camuy is a town on the northwestern Atlantic coast, which with one big claim to fame: the Río Camuy Cave Park. It is the third-largest cavern system in the world, with a flowing underground river. For decades it attracted hundreds of visitors each week, both locals and tourists.

Where is the Camuy River Puerto Rico?

ka-MOO-ee) is a river in Puerto Rico. It is the third largest underground river in the world and helped shape the cave system known as the Rio Camuy Caves.

Are the Camuy Caves Open 2020?

Good News: The Camuy Caves are reopening next Wednesday March 24, 2021. The caves were closed to the general public 3.5 years ago after Hurricane Maria but as of March 24, 2021 the Camuy Caves National Park will once again be open to the public.

What is Carolina Puerto Rico known for?

The city is known as the Tierra de Gigantes (Land of Giants) because it is the birthplace of many Puerto Rican heroes, such as baseball hall-of-famer Roberto Clemente, poet Julia de Burgos, and the first U.S.-appointed governor, Jesús T. Piñeiro.

What do you wear to a cave tour in Puerto Rico?

The caves can be cool, so you may want to wear a long-sleeved T-shirt, but the hike will warm you up, so it is not crucial. As with many of the caves in the northwest region of the island, Cueva Ventana is damp, so the trails are often wet. Make sure you wear sturdy comfortable shoes that have good grips on the soles.

Should I bring cash to Puerto Rico?

You can use your U.S. dollars.
This makes spending money a breeze for U.S. tourists, who will also have access to American banks and ATMs. Credit cards are widely accepted, but it’s smart to bring cash and smaller bills for tips and restaurants outside of San Juan.

Do I need a car in Puerto Rico?

Puerto Rico is a relatively small island and therefore easy to get around, with one important catch: formal public transport is virtually nonexistent, which means unless you rent a car or motorbike you’ll be reliant on the highly localized network of públicos.

Is there Uber in Puerto Rico?

Ubers and other ride-share apps
Uber, for the most part, doesn’t operate in Puerto Rico. You can get some limited service in the San Juan area but that is pretty much about it. With other ride-share apps like Lyft or Juno, there is no operation in Puerto Rico whatsoever.
